In the world of Sydney flooring, there is another player which is gaining popularity - hybrid flooring Sydney. It is a modern kind of flooring that merges the best attributes of both vinyl and laminate flooring. It provides the look of hardwood, combined with the toughness of laminate and the water resistance of vinyl.
